Latvian

Etymology

From strauja (quick[fem.]) +‎ tece (flow, stream).

Noun

straujtece f (5th declension)

  1. rapids (section of a river, stream, etc. where the current is particularly turbulent and fast)
    sākas nobrauciens kādus 20 km lejup pa Ogri; braukšana laba, jūt straumi, vietām nelielas straujteces, kas drusku pašūpo, drusku uzšļaksta ūdenithe descent began some 20km down the Ogre (river); the trip was good, to feel the current, at places (there were) rapids that rocked (the boat) and splashed the water a little
